Carrefour’s “Black Supermarket” produced by France-based, global food retailer to protest outlawing of healthier seeds and agriculture
EthicMark® 2019 Best Advertising Campaign For-Profit Winner – Carrefour “Black Supermarket” was produced by the French food retailer to protest and ultimately change the European Law dictating which seeds were eligible for sale and cultivation. 97% of healthier vegetable, cereal and fruit species grown by small farmers were illegal – and almost all of the authorized species were laboratory-engineered seeds from agri-chemical industries. Carrefour created the “Black Supermarket” campaign to help consumers become aware of the “illegal” naturally-grown varieties, recruiting farmers to join the movement, while giving them a 5 year purchase commitment for their produce. As a result, in April 2018, the 40 year prohibition law was overturned.
Founded in 2004 by sustainability pioneer and renowned futurist Hazel Henderson, the EthicMark® Awards demonstrate the power of advertising and marketing campaigns to inspire, focus on global sustainability, human potentials, and further both public and private legitimate interests. Winning campaigns uphold high standards of truth, integrity, responsibility, transparency and fairness, respecting diversity and refraining from behavioral manipulation, greenwashing, instilling fear or misusing brain science.
